Subject: linux-next: build failure after merge of the net-next tree

Hi all,

After merging the net-next tree, today's linux-next build (sparc64
defconfig) failed like this:

net/socket.o: In function `tun_xdp_to_ptr':
(.text+0x3180): multiple definition of `tun_xdp_to_ptr'
fs/compat_ioctl.o:compat_ioctl.c:(.text+0x0): first defined here
net/socket.o: In function `tun_ptr_to_xdp':
(.text+0x31a0): multiple definition of `tun_ptr_to_xdp'
fs/compat_ioctl.o:compat_ioctl.c:(.text+0x20): first defined here

Caused by commit

  fc72d1d54dd9 ("tuntap: XDP transmission")

I applied the following fix for today:

From: Stephen Rothwell <sfr@...b.auug.org.au>
Date: Wed, 10 Jan 2018 15:01:41 +1100
Subject: [PATCH] tuntap: fix for "tuntap: XDP transmission"

Signed-off-by: Stephen Rothwell <sfr@...b.auug.org.au>
---
 include/linux/if_tun.h | 4 ++--
 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)

diff --git a/include/linux/if_tun.h b/include/linux/if_tun.h
index 08e66827ad8e..c5b0a75a7812 100644
--- a/include/linux/if_tun.h
+++ b/include/linux/if_tun.h
@@ -42,11 +42,11 @@ static inline bool tun_is_xdp_buff(void *ptr)
 {
 	return false;
 }
-void *tun_xdp_to_ptr(void *ptr)
+static inline void *tun_xdp_to_ptr(void *ptr)
 {
 	return NULL;
 }
-void *tun_ptr_to_xdp(void *ptr)
+static inline void *tun_ptr_to_xdp(void *ptr)
 {
 	return NULL;
 }
